Output 453df813e7b0c15db5e3a1fef3dbacb9f6a2cfe7ab939a62b67c4f49e31eb57f:1

value
18043244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bafcd9087844ffd3237a720109283cecffccc21 OP_EQUAL
address
3Qdp8hV9w8HvjYEjEGEQzCJcbNSqaP8XJA
transaction
453df813e7b0c15db5e3a1fef3dbacb9f6a2cfe7ab939a62b67c4f49e31eb57f
confirmations
126452
spent
false

49 Sat Ranges